About 20 Ripon Street

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

20 Ripon Street is a three-bedroom mid-terrace house in Halifax (HX1 3UG). It has a recorded floor area of 74 m² (around 797 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(August 2022) shows a D (score 64),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in May 2009 the rating was E, the property has climbed 1 band since. Between certificates, roof efficiency went from Poor to Good; while hot-water efficiency dropped from Very Good to Good and lighting dropped from Good to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would lift it to B (score 87), a 2-band jump.

Across 2006–2022, sale prices on this property compounded at 1.7%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£118,000 is 28.3% above the 2022 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£116/sq ft) was about 159.4%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sale on file: £92,000 in September 2022.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
